I know a painter who not only has excellent painting skills, but also has a very good attitude towards painting. He always draws with ease and never makes a mistake.
Of course, compared to other painters, he paints more slowly. Before starting, he always repeatedly brews and conceptualizes until he is fully mature before starting.
I asked him, "Why are you drawing so slowly? With your skills, you can definitely draw faster
He said, "Drawing too fast is prone to errors
I retorted, "If you're wrong, you can still make a new mistake
He said, "Mistakes on paper have the opportunity to be corrected, but mistakes made by children cannot be corrected because our mistakes have formed indelible traces in their hearts for a lifetime
